Testing Heteroscedasticity in Nonparametric Regression Based on Trend Analysis
We first propose in this paper a new test method for detecting heteroscedasticity of the error term in nonparametric regression. Some simulation experiments are then conducted to evaluate the performance of the proposed methodology. A real-world data set is finally analyzed to demonstrate the applic...
